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Bron

In de context van de ontwikkeling van Android-apps is een resource een essentieel en integraal aspect bij het maken van apps waarmee ontwikkelaars verschillende soorten gegevens kunnen beheren, zoals afbeeldingen, tekst, tekenreeksen, kleuren, stijlen, animaties en lay-outinformatie. Deze bronnen worden opgeslagen als afzonderlijke bestanden in de 'res'-map van de app, waarbij een aparte structuur wordt gehandhaafd om ervoor te zorgen dat de app eenvoudig configureerbaar, aanpasbaar en schaalbaar is. Hulpbronnen spelen een cruciale rol bij het verbeteren van de gebruikerservaring en zorgen ervoor dat de app zeer functioneel en onderhoudbaar is op verschillende apparaten, schermformaten en configuraties.

Een van de belangrijke voordelen van het gebruik van bronnen bij de ontwikkeling van Android-apps is de vereenvoudiging van het lokalisatieproces. Het lokaliseren van de app omvat het aanpassen van de taal, afbeeldingen en andere inhoud binnen de app om tegemoet te komen aan de doelgroepen in verschillende geografische gebieden. Met bronnen kunnen ontwikkelaars gelokaliseerde inhoud moeiteloos opslaan in afzonderlijke bronnenmappen. Android herkent en laadt de juiste bronnen op basis van de apparaatinstellingen en locatie van de gebruiker, waardoor de noodzaak van uitgebreide codering of aanpassingen voor meertalige en multiculturele gebruikersbestanden wordt geëlimineerd.

In het AppMaster no-code platform kunnen ontwikkelaars optimaal profiteren van de resource management-mogelijkheden van Android. Via de robuuste tools en sjablonen van AppMaster kunnen gebruikers visueel aantrekkelijke, interactieve en schaalbare applicaties genereren zonder de noodzaak van complexe codering. Dankzij de krachtige drag-and-drop functies van AppMaster kunnen ontwikkelaars bronnen moeiteloos insluiten en bewerken, waardoor het web en mobiele applicaties de gewenste look en feel krijgen. AppMaster combineert snelheid, efficiëntie en maatwerk, waardoor de ontworpen app wordt afgestemd op de behoeften van de ontwikkelaars en gebruikers.

Statistieken hebben aangetoond dat de markt voor het ontwikkelen van Android-apps blijft groeien en evolueren. In 2021 waren er meer dan 3,48 miljoen apps beschikbaar om te downloaden in de Google Play Store, wat leidde tot 108,5 miljard downloads van Android-apps. Het gebruik van middelen bij de ontwikkeling van apps heeft een belangrijke rol gespeeld bij het bevorderen van deze groei, waardoor ontwikkelaars apps kunnen maken die tegemoetkomen aan uiteenlopende gebruikersvoorkeuren en -vereisten. In dit dynamische ecosysteem, waar trends, gebruikersverwachtingen en technologische vooruitgang voortdurend de ontwikkeling van apps bepalen, stelt AppMaster ontwikkelaars in staat wendbaar te blijven en applicaties van hoge kwaliteit te leveren met minimale inspanning en maximale efficiëntie.

Enkele veelgebruikte bronnen bij de ontwikkeling van Android-apps zijn:

1. Tekenbare afbeeldingen: dit zijn afbeeldingen die op het scherm kunnen worden getekend, zoals afbeeldingen, vormen of andere visuele inhoud. Drawables kunnen worden opgeslagen in verschillende formaten, waaronder PNG, JPG, GIF en XML, en worden automatisch aangepast op basis van de schermdichtheid, waardoor een optimale weergave op verschillende apparaten wordt gegarandeerd.

2. Strings: Tekstbronnen worden opgeslagen als strings, die kunnen worden geëxternaliseerd en gelokaliseerd voor verschillende talen en regio's. Door tekstbronnen te scheiden, kunnen ontwikkelaars de tekstuele inhoud van de app eenvoudig bijwerken en aanpassen zonder de broncode aan te passen, wat resulteert in gestroomlijnd app-beheer.

3. Kleuren: Met kleurbronnen kunnen ontwikkelaars een kleurenpalet voor de app definiëren, waardoor verschillende elementen en componenten een consistent uiterlijk krijgen. Het definiëren van kleuren als bronnen maakt moeiteloze aanpassingen aan het uiterlijk van de app mogelijk en verbetert de thematische consistentie.

4. Stijlen: Stijlbronnen vertegenwoordigen een reeks attribuut-/waardeparen die kunnen worden toegepast op UI-elementen, waardoor de consistentie en onderhoudbaarheid worden verbeterd. Hierdoor kunnen ontwikkelaars het visuele thema van de app creëren en aanpassen met minimale aanpassingen aan individuele componenten, waardoor updates en wijzigingen in de gebruikersinterface worden vereenvoudigd.

5. Animaties: animatiebronnen definiëren visuele effecten zoals overgangen, vervagingen en dia's, waardoor de gebruikersinteractie binnen de app wordt verbeterd. Deze bronnen kunnen worden gemaakt met behulp van XML of code en zorgen ervoor dat de app visueel aantrekkelijk en aantrekkelijk blijft voor gebruikers.

6. Lay-outs: lay-outbronnen definiëren de algemene structuur van de app en de rangschikking van visuele elementen op het scherm. Deze kunnen worden gemaakt met behulp van XML en zorgen ervoor dat de app aanpasbaar en responsief is op verschillende apparaten, schermformaten en oriëntaties.

7. Raw: Raw-bronnen zijn gegevensbestanden, zoals audio-, video- en andere binaire bestanden, die rechtstreeks vanuit de app kunnen worden opgeslagen en geopend. Deze bronnen zijn niet gecompileerd en zijn toegankelijk via hun onbewerkte ID.

Samenvattend zijn hulpmiddelen een onmisbaar aspect bij de ontwikkeling van Android-apps, waardoor ontwikkelaars georganiseerde en efficiënte mogelijkheden voor gegevensbeheer krijgen. Ze zijn essentieel voor het creëren van schaalbare, uitbreidbare en aanpasbare applicaties die tegemoetkomen aan de uiteenlopende behoeften van gebruikers over de hele wereld. Met het AppMaster no-code platform kunnen ontwikkelaars eenvoudig en nauwkeurig middelen inzetten, waardoor de levering van hoogwaardige, gebruikersgerichte applicaties in een snel, concurrerend marktlandschap wordt gegarandeerd.

Gerelateerde berichten

Hoe telegeneeskundeplatforms uw praktijkinkomsten kunnen verhogen
Hoe telegeneeskundeplatforms uw praktijkinkomsten kunnen verhogen
Ontdek hoe telegeneeskundeplatformen de omzet van uw praktijk kunnen verhogen door patiënten betere toegang te bieden, operationele kosten te verlagen en de zorg te verbeteren.
De rol van een LMS in online onderwijs: e-learning transformeren
De rol van een LMS in online onderwijs: e-learning transformeren
Ontdek hoe Learning Management Systems (LMS) online onderwijs transformeren door de toegankelijkheid, betrokkenheid en pedagogische effectiviteit te verbeteren.
Belangrijkste kenmerken waar u op moet letten bij het kiezen van een telegeneeskundeplatform
Belangrijkste kenmerken waar u op moet letten bij het kiezen van een telegeneeskundeplatform
Ontdek essentiële functies in telegeneeskundeplatforms, van beveiliging tot integratie, en zorg voor een naadloze en efficiënte levering van gezondheidszorg op afstand.
Ga gratis aan de slag
Geïnspireerd om dit zelf te proberen?

De beste manier om de kracht van AppMaster te begrijpen, is door het zelf te zien. Maak binnen enkele minuten uw eigen aanvraag met een gratis abonnement

Breng uw ideeën tot leven